首页>>帮助中心>>香港VPS索引维护与性能调优指南

香港VPS索引维护与性能调优指南

2025/9/1 11次
香港VPS运营过程中,索引维护与性能调优是确保服务器高效运行的关键环节。本文将深入解析香港VPS环境下数据库索引的优化策略,从基础概念到实战技巧,帮助您提升查询效率、降低资源消耗,并解决常见的性能瓶颈问题。

香港VPS索引维护与性能调优指南


香港VPS索引的基础原理与重要性


在香港VPS环境中,数据库索引(Index)是提升查询性能的核心机制。它类似于书籍的目录,通过建立特定的数据结构,使系统能够快速定位到目标数据。香港VPS由于其地理位置优势,常被用于面向亚太地区的业务部署,这使得索引优化显得尤为重要。当数据量达到百万级别时,合理的索引设计可以将查询时间从秒级降至毫秒级。不同类型的索引包括B树索引、哈希索引和全文索引等,各自适用于不同的查询场景。您是否知道,在香港VPS上不当的索引策略反而可能导致性能下降?


香港VPS索引维护的常见问题诊断


在香港VPS运行过程中,索引相关的问题往往表现为查询缓慢、CPU使用率异常升高或磁盘I/O压力过大。通过EXPLAIN命令可以分析查询执行计划,识别缺失或冗余的索引。特别需要注意的是,香港VPS通常采用SSD存储,这虽然提升了I/O性能,但不当的索引仍会造成资源浪费。碎片化索引是另一个常见问题,它会导致存储空间利用率降低和查询效率下降。定期使用ANALYZE TABLE命令更新统计信息,可以帮助优化器做出更准确的决策。您是否定期检查香港VPS上索引的使用情况?


香港VPS索引优化的黄金法则


在香港VPS环境下进行索引优化,需要遵循几个基本原则。是选择性原则,高选择性的列更适合建立索引。是覆盖索引策略,通过包含查询所需的所有字段,避免回表操作。复合索引的列顺序也至关重要,应该将高选择性列放在前面。对于香港VPS上的OLTP(在线事务处理)系统,建议控制单表索引数量在5个以内,避免写入性能下降。部分香港VPS用户反映索引重建后性能提升显著,这是为什么呢?


香港VPS特定场景下的索引调优技巧


针对香港VPS上常见的业务场景,需要采用差异化的索引策略。对于电子商务系统,商品分类和价格范围的联合索引能显著提升搜索性能。社交媒体类应用则应关注用户关系和时间的组合索引。在香港VPS部署的SaaS(软件即服务)系统中,多租户架构下的租户ID通常是必备的索引字段。时序数据库场景下,按时间范围分区的本地索引比全局索引更高效。您是否考虑过香港VPS网络延迟对索引选择的影响?


香港VPS索引维护的自动化实践


在香港VPS环境中,手动维护索引既耗时又容易出错,因此自动化工具至关重要。通过设置定期任务,可以自动重建碎片化严重的索引。监控系统应配置警报,当发现索引缺失或低效查询时及时通知管理员。一些香港VPS用户采用pt-index-usage工具分析索引使用情况,识别并删除冗余索引。对于大型数据库,可以考虑使用在线DDL(数据定义语言)工具避免锁表问题。您知道如何平衡香港VPS上索引维护频率与系统负载吗?


香港VPS性能调优的综合方案


香港VPS的性能优化不应仅局限于索引,而应采取整体方案。合理的服务器参数配置能显著提升索引效率,如调整innodb_buffer_pool_size大小。查询重写有时比添加索引更有效,特别是对于复杂联表查询。香港VPS上的读写分离架构可以减轻主库索引维护压力。冷热数据分离策略则能减少活跃索引的体积。记住,香港VPS的最佳性能来自于系统各环节的协同优化,而非单一的索引调整。


香港VPS的索引维护与性能调优是一个需要持续关注的过程。通过本文介绍的原则和方法,您可以显著提升香港VPS的数据库性能,同时避免常见的优化陷阱。定期审查索引策略、监控系统表现,并根据业务变化进行调整,才能在香港VPS环境中实现最佳的性能与稳定性平衡。

版权声明

    声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们996811936@qq.com进行处理。